The Role: This role is part of our Saab Seaeye Business Unit in Fareham. The role will aim to provide Production Engineering support for the final assembly and testing of remotely operated vehicles and systems, with a focus on clear, standardised process documentation. In addition, ensure appropriate production processes, equipment, and facilities are in place to safely and consistently manufacture products to meet cost, time, and quality requirements.
Key Responsibilities:
- Conduct an analysis of current SOPs in the integration department to identify gaps, outdated procedures and areas for improvement.
- Standardise process and procedures across the department to ensure consistency, reduce variation, and enhance cross-departmental collaboration.
- Own, document and train others on manufacturing process and standards.
- Attend SQCDP meetings and support a hands-on problem solving approach with Area Team Leader and Quality Engineering to achieve OTD and right first time objectives.
- Assess compliance and adhere to safety/quality standards.
- Providing technical support for production and production control.
- Developing, optimising and implementing factory floor layouts/production cells.
- Analyse data to drive continuous improvement of processes and workflows.
Skills and Experience:
- Multi-disciplined senior engineer with an electrical bias and experience in test, pre-commissioning, and fault finding.
- Background in low-volume, one-off engineered products and systems; ideal for Production, Project, or Delivery Engineers.
- Strong mechanical, electrical, and systems engineering knowledge, especially for complex assemblies like ROVs.
- Troubleshooting: Technical problem-solving skills to diagnose and resolve production issues.
- Minimum qualifications HNC/HND, Bachelor's degree or relevant experience preferably in Electrical, Mechanical, Engineering, Industrial Engineering, Manufacturing Engineering, or a related field.
- Hands-on production support experience in assembly, testing, and quality control.
- Relevant certifications (e.g., Lean Manufacturing, Six Sigma Green Belt) are a plus; familiarity with hydraulics is also beneficial.
Support and training is available for Working with Electrics, High Voltages, and Hydraulics.
